A flaw was found in the ipa_getkeytab module of the community.general Ansible collection. The module's bind_pw parameter, used to supply the LDAP simple-bind password when retrieving a Kerberos keytab, is not declared with no_log, unlike the sibling password parameter in the same module. As a consequence, the supplied IPA/LDAP bind password is recorded in cleartext in the managed host's system journal/syslog (the module's "Invoked with" record), is included in the module's return values and verbose (-v) output, and is displayed in Automation Controller / AWX job output. The password is additionally passed on the command line to the ipa-getkeytab helper (as --bindpw <value>), exposing it in the process list to local users while the command runs. An attacker able to read these logs, job output, or the process table can obtain the directory bind credential, potentially compromising the accounts and objects that credential can access.

disconf (Distributed Configuration Management Platform) 2.6.36 is vulnerable to Incorrect Access Control. The config-fetching APIs /api/config/item, /api/config/file, /api/config/list and /api/config/simple/list are exposed without authentication. The LoginInterceptor explicitly whitelists these four paths, so any anonymous attacker can read every configuration item and configuration file managed by the config center.
